The Arzopa Z1C is a versatile 16" monitor equipped with both USB Type-C and mini HDMI ports, making it compatible with laptops, tablets, and gaming handhelds. It can function as both a standalone and a secondary display. If your device supports USB Type-C output with Power Delivery, you can use a single cable for both video and power. Otherwise, you will need two cables: one mini HDMI or USB Type-C cable for video and another USB Type-C cable connected to a wall charger for power. Note that while USB Type-C cables are included, you will need to provide your own HDMI cable and wall charger.
Designed for portability, the Arzopa Z1C weighs less than 1.7 pounds and is only 0.37" thin. It features a durable metal frame and comes with a smart cover that doubles as a built-in kickstand. The 16" display boasts a 1080p resolution (136ppi) with a 60Hz refresh rate, an IPS panel with 100% sRGB color gamut, excellent viewing angles, and an anti-glare matte surface. It also includes built-in speakers for convenient audio playback.
Compatible with Nintendo Switch or Steam Deck
The Arzopa Z1C is an ideal companion for gaming handhelds such as the Nintendo Switch or Steam Deck. To connect, you'll need to use a two-cable setup: one USB cable to the handheld and another to a wall charger. The monitor's 1080p 60Hz panel is particularly well-suited for the Nintendo Switch, which only supports up to 720p at 60Hz. For the Steam Deck, while it can handle higher resolutions and refresh rates, 1080p at 60Hz strikes a perfect balance between visual quality and gameplay performance.
